We have also continued our topic of measure during maths. The children have been learning to read scales including kg and g, select appropriate measures for different objects and compare masses using the vocabulary lighter than and heavier than. A trickier skill has been finding how much heavier/lighter objects are than others, using a subtraction calculation.
During DT, we continued to investigate different structures in the hope of finding a structure stable enough to use for Baby Bear’s chair. The children tested different shapes and their stability using books. We were surprised to find that the cylinder structure was the most stable and didn’t collapse even when 63 books were on top of it! The children then made their own cylinders and investigated stability deciding how many cylinder legs were best and how far apart they should be. We were very impressed!
